Through basketball Coach Bill Self has had
the opportunity to meet and interact with thousands of young
people across the country. In doing so, he has observed the difference
that caring adults, adequate education, and accessible athletic
facilities can make in the lives of these students. It
is the desire to help improve the communities that our youth
live in that lead him to create Assists.
In
June 2006, Coach Self and his wife, Cindy, established the
Assists Foundation, a 501(c)(3) organization to serve as
a fundraising conduit for organizations that serve a variety
of youth initi atives.
The
Assists Foundation has made significant strides in a very
short period of time. With the help of very generous
friends and corporations, over a third of a million dollars
has been raised, and several value-in-kind contributions
have been received that allow Assists to build reserves for
very big, very exciting, overdue projects and make anonymous
gifts throughout the community. This early success
sets the bar high for each new year.
The
Assists Late Night weekend event is the foundation’s
signature fundraising event; it is chalked full of activity
for 10 friends, who have the opportunity to spend the
basketball tip-off weekend with Coach Self and the rest of
the Jayhawk men’s basketball program as honorary coaches. The
experience is designed to give them an idea of what it is
like to be the coach of the Jayhawks.

The mission of Assists is to help provide young people access
to better lives. We accomplish this by identifying
areas of need and working with other community-based institutions
to provide creative and lasting solutions. Through
Assists, folks can make a difference in the everyday lives
of young people.
